Output 4329c5433dda4b04cd97bd216836f13a83c3c34e72fb90df12e13a794ef9fa19:89

value
1001869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d3a2342ac1a927ae2b8b8f628b3abb0bcd561d OP_EQUAL
address
3KdjthkZywxcLhqjVrgVics1x9GoLn9L7m
transaction
4329c5433dda4b04cd97bd216836f13a83c3c34e72fb90df12e13a794ef9fa19
spent
true